Dear PowerBI community, Since last week, my organization started whitelisting IP addresses to increase security. However, since this initiative, multiple PowerBI reports of various firms we make reports for are not refreshing anymore in PowerBI service and also in the desktop version. Most PowerBI reports we build for other firms still work normal, with automatic data refreshes. This indicates that the problem is likely not influenced by the data gateway, as this is the same for the working reports. The error message I receive for the reports that do not work anymore in PowerBI desktop is as follows: "[DataSource.Error] Microsoft SQL: A network-related or instance-specific error occurred while establishing a connection to SQL Server. The server was not found or was not accessible. Verify that the instance name is correct and that SQL Server is configured to allow remote connections. [DataSourceKind = \"SQL\"]. I am wondering how I can find out which IP addresses I need to whitelist to solve these issues. When I opened the developer tools window in Chrome and looked for IP addresses when I refreshed my reports, I discovered that the request URL WABI-NORTH-EUROPE... has a remote IP address of 20.38.84.XXX. As I believed this was the IP address used by PowerBI to retrieve the data (via Azure?), I whitelisted all IP addresses in the range of 20.38.84.000 - 20.38.84.255. However, this was not effective. Do you have any advice on how I can find out which IP addresses I need to whitelist to solve my data refresh problems? Thank you a lot in advance!
